Spectra's are POS
I purchased my Spectra in July of 2003. I have had so many things wrong with it since I got it. Right now my clear coat is coming off my car. They are not a good car in the winter because they are so lite. The total amount of time I have taken my car in to get fix in the short time that I have had this car is seven. They might have a good warrenty on it but they wouldn't need to if they made a good car. I know many other people who own a 2002 Spectra and one had to but a new motor in it at 44,000 miles and another one has to get a transmission in the car. No wonder why these cars are cheap.
Aching back
The "adjustable" seats are very uncomfortable. An 'extended drive' (30+min) leave my back aching. The seat belt buckle digs into my thigh. The plastic interior is shoddy. The car never settles into 5th gear but keeps on winding...very irritating.

Kia vs Honda
I researched for 5 mos.I wanted a Honda Civic. And was able to buy the Kia GSX with all of the same features for $3,600 less! Gas mileage exceeds what they post. In town I can get up to 29mpg. On the hwy have even gotten up to 33 mpg! I get loads of compliments and questions on it. Some people think it's a BMW, with its styling.Terrific driving performance.
Spectra -economy and practicality
I bought the car in late 2001, it is my first new vehicle. At the time I was a single mom carting around two boys and all of their junk as well, the car has been reliable and who would not love the 10 yr. warranty. The only problem I have had lies in the hatch release, it works sometimes other times it jams completely. It has been serviced twice relating to this issue and continues to be a problem. All in all I am very happy with the Spectra, it was in my price range and has served me well.
